Polyester fabric clothing dries quickly and holds printed designs well. Here you can enjoy customising different t-shirt designs that are more intricate and detailed in their colouring., Since DTG inks are water-based, they need to work with material made out of 100% cotton to allow the print to fully sink into the fabric. Regular cotton is the industry standard but for a softer, more durable cotton it can be ring-spun and combed. shirt printing If youre working with custom prints or dye sublimation, polyester is likely the go-to for t-shirt materials. Slub cotton is slightly more expensive than regular cotton. Cotton soaks up the sweat like a sponge whereas synthetic fibres are able to wick away the moisture, giving you a lighter feel by helping to dry the sweat faster..
